Water polo is a globally recognised sport, played at both national and professional levels across many countries. As an Olympic sport, it offers a wide range of benefits to those who participate. Athletes develop strong communication skills, which are essential for success in the game, as well as critical problem-solving abilities. Players are constantly required to apply different strategies to break down defensive structures—an essential component of achieving success in the pool. Key water polo skills include swimming, treading water, and ball passing, all of which contribute to building both upper and lower body strength.
